Scriba PR marks growth with rebrand and trio of appointments

Technical B2B communications firm Scriba PR has undergone a brand overhaul and appointed three new recruits, as the company celebrates its ninth year of trading and exceeding £750,000 turnover. Hot on the heels of announcing its office expansion at the beginning of March – seeing the business add an additional 984 sqft of real estate to its existing HQ – Scriba PR has undergone an extensive branding project to reshape its core principles, service set, and visual identity. York business highlights the power of local gift cards to drive retail recovery

Two years on from the onset of pandemic restrictions, a York business has highlighted the power of local gift cards to drive retail recovery In York, 58% of redemptions of the York Gift Card were at retail businesses, 32% at food and drink businesses, and 4% at both accommodation and leisure/attractions. 200 Degrees Coffee roasters to open in Barnsley

Acclaimed coffee roasting experts, 200 Degrees Coffee, is the latest brand to join The Glass Works, in another exciting addition to Barnsley’s booming café scene. The new 101-seat coffee shop, which will feature a stylish and bespoke fit out, will open on Cheapside at the entrance point to The Glass Works’ glass-covered shopping concourse. Ripon's flourishing arcade is now fully let

New tenants Yorkshire Physio and Gladrags Ripon have just taken the final two units in the popular arcade in the heart of the city. These two deals follow hard on the heels of Yorkshire Cancer Research moving into to the city’s arcade, which has recently undergone a £100,000 refurbishment. Leading Bradford-based property development and investment company Frank Marshall Estates bought the 16,484 sq ft arcade off a guide price of £2.2m from the Westcourt Group in 2019. BGF named most active investor in women-led scale-ups

BGF, the UK & Ireland’s most active growth capital investor, has been named the most active institutional investor in women-led businesses for the second year running. The accolade comes following the launch of the ScaleUp Institute’s annual Female Founders Index which shines a light on ‘visible’ scaleups in the UK which have at least one female founder.
